Vai al contenuto principale
POST
/
replicate
/
v1
/
models
/
{models}
/
predictions
Create a Replicate prediction
curl --request POST \
  --url https://api.cometapi.com/replicate/v1/models/{models}/predictions \
  --header 'Authorization: Bearer <token>' \
  --header 'Content-Type: application/json' \
  --data '
{
  "input": {
    "prompt": "A paper boat floating on calm water at sunrise.",
    "aspect_ratio": "1:1",
    "output_format": "webp",
    "output_quality": 80
  }
}
'
{
  "id": "q4chw5rey9rmt0cww76t4h3ma4",
  "model": "black-forest-labs/flux-schnell",
  "version": "hidden",
  "input": {
    "aspect_ratio": "1:1",
    "output_format": "webp",
    "output_quality": 80,
    "prompt": "A paper boat floating on calm water at sunrise."
  },
  "logs": "",
  "output": null,
  "data_removed": false,
  "error": null,
  "source": "api",
  "status": "starting",
  "created_at": "2026-03-12T11:27:18.258Z",
  "urls": {
    "cancel": "https://api.replicate.com/v1/predictions/q4chw5rey9rmt0cww76t4h3ma4/cancel",
    "get": "https://api.replicate.com/v1/predictions/q4chw5rey9rmt0cww76t4h3ma4",
    "stream": "https://stream.replicate.com/v1/files/example",
    "web": "https://replicate.com/p/q4chw5rey9rmt0cww76t4h3ma4"
  }
}
Usa questa route per avviare una prediction in stile Replicate su CometAPI e ottenere un prediction id da interrogare successivamente.

Checklist della prima richiesta

  • Inserisci ogni parametro del model all’interno dell’oggetto input
  • Inizia con black-forest-labs/flux-schnell per il test iniziale più leggero
  • Mantieni la prima richiesta solo testuale, a meno che tu non abbia bisogno specificamente di input_image o input_images
  • Salva il valore id restituito per i controlli dello stato

Flusso dell’attività

1

Crea la prediction

Invia il model id nel path e l’oggetto input tramite questo endpoint.
2

Memorizza il prediction id

Salva il valore id restituito, perché ti servirà per le interrogazioni successive.
3

Interroga la prediction

Continua con Replicate Query Status finché output non viene popolato o compare un errore.
La validazione live del 2026-03-12 ha confermato che black-forest-labs/flux-schnell ha accettato una richiesta solo testuale e ha restituito un prediction id con stato starting.

Autorizzazioni

Authorization
string
header
obbligatorio

Bearer token authentication. Use your CometAPI key.

Parametri del percorso

models
string
obbligatorio

Replicate model id, for example black-forest-labs/flux-schnell or black-forest-labs/flux-kontext-pro.

Corpo

application/json
input
object
obbligatorio

Provider-specific model input. Keep all parameters inside this object.

Risposta

200 - application/json

Prediction accepted.

id
string
obbligatorio
model
string
obbligatorio
input
object
obbligatorio
output
string[] | null
obbligatorio
error
string | null
obbligatorio
status
string
obbligatorio
created_at
string
obbligatorio
urls
object
obbligatorio
version
string
logs
string
data_removed
boolean
source
string